Brief Summary

This research project compares the effectiveness of two visual instructions for inserting laryngeal masks. Researchers will assess the procedure performed by undergraduate health students on neonatal ...

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Students, Health Occupations
  • In the last year of studies at the University of San Marcos or any other similar University, and having basic knowledge of neonatal procedures.

Exclusion

  • Student not registered or withdrawn from courses
  • Not having signed the informed consent
